Ginsters, synonymous with top quality choose one-stop catering equipment solution providers, R H Hall

Ginsters is one of the leading names in the world of savoury pastry products. 

Traditionally made with local British ingredients, Ginsters is a name that is synonymous with top quality and R H Hall have been chosen to partner them exclusively to supply them with a one-stop catering equipment solution.

Ginsters are working on a new 2-tier business strategy - the "Have Me Hot" 'cooked to order' hot savoury food concept and the new Ginsters Pasty Shops. R H Hall are currently working with the company on key pieces of equipment for both of these important projects to further build Ginsters profile and business growth.

The rationale behind "Have Me Hot" is a simple 'cooked to order' offering which moves away from the usual hot cabinet display. This approach provides customers with an instant, freshly cooked hot product to include pasties, savouries and hot sandwiches.

Customers simply select their choice from a refrigerated merchandiser, take it to the counter for it to be cooked-off or heated up in a new Maestrowave Combination oven, to be unveiled at Hospitality 2011, for the very first public showing, and then tucking to their tasty snack!

For operators focusing on staff and equipment costs, the "Have Me Hot" concept will provide a quality, cost effective, instant hot offering that can be tailored to both large and smaller requirements.

Angus Fewell, Ginsters' Channel Controller, is very pleased with the response so far, "We have had a lot of positive feedback regarding this new concept from both independents and national accounts. In the travel sector, Road Chef have expressed a keen interest and we are in talks with both the hospital and education sectors. It is a simple but very effective offering which we will be supporting with full point of sale to help maximise sales opportunities".

The second tier of the company's new developments is the Ginsters Pasty Shops, the first of which is due to launch in the North very shortly at a major railway station site. These fully branded shops will be fitted out entirely with catering equipment supplied by R H Hall - including a Smeg Oven, Maestrowave Combi's, a range of stainless steel refrigerators and freezers and hot cabinet displays. The shop will be a 'serve over', fully staffed operation carrying all the tasty snacks available from Ginsters, plus a range of hot and cold beverages.

Further retail shops are in the pipeline as are developments for possible 'retail pod' solutions ideal for operators who require a greater degree of flexibility.
